[0037] Embodiment: A logistics information docking method in this embodiment includes two cases where the consignor is looking for a suitable carrier and the carrier is looking for a suitable consignor.

[0038] like figure 1 As shown, the consignor's search for a suitable carrier includes the following steps:

[0039] S01. The shipper publishes the delivery demand and freight in the system through the APP software or the website, and whether it is required to submit a transportation plan;

[0040] S02. Starting from the delivery address, the system pushes the delivery requirements and freight to the potential carrier in sequence from near to far;

Abstract

The invention discloses a logistics information integration method and a logistics information integration system. A shipper can issue shipment requirements and the freight; the system pushes the shipment requirements and the freight to a potential carrier; if the potential carrier meets the shipment requirements and accepts the freight, an order can be received, or the order is received after the shipper and the potential carrier regulates the shipment requirements and the freight through negotiation; the carrier can issue return information; and the shipper selects the proper carrier for business arrangement from the return information. The scheme has the advantages that the shipper can find the carrier which is suitable for the shipper and has the highest cost performance in a fast and convenient mode on the premise of ensuring the safety of shipment goods; the carrier can also find the supply of goods in a fastest mode to improve the self work efficiency; and the method and the system are applicable to the field of logistics and express.

Description

technical field [0001] The invention relates to the field of logistics information management, in particular to a method and system for docking logistics information with high efficiency. Background technique [0002] In the existing logistics, the shipper usually directly contacts the carrier and provides the delivery demand. The carrier judges that the delivery demand can be met and makes a quotation. The shipper judges whether to accept the quotation. If accepted, the contract is signed and the goods are transported. , if the carrier cannot meet the delivery requirements or the two parties cannot reach an agreement on the freight, the shipper will look for the next carrier and continue the aforementioned process until a suitable shipper is found, so it is impossible for the shipper to find the best Excellent carrier.
